After Momentous Election, Senators Largely Settle for Leadership Status Quo

In the aftermath of a momentous midterm election, senators in both parties are largely sticking with the status quo when it comes to their own elected leaders.
Senate Majority Leader Mitch McConnell of Kentucky and Minority Leader Charles E. Schumer of New York were re-elected to their posts by acclimation, along with the entire slate of nine other Democratic leaders.
